We emphasise the importance of practical skills development, allowing you to gain hands-on experience in designing, building, and testing software systems. This includes opportunities for real-world ...
Computers are a part of every aspect of modern life. From shopping to playing games and exercising, there is now an app for pretty much everything. All those systems were created by computer science ...
If your organisation has a software project idea, we can connect you with student talent at the University of Bristol's School of Computer Science. We welcome novel and challenging proposals that give ...
The Master of Software Engineering expands students' knowledge and research capabilities in specific areas of software engineering. Software engineers apply engineering principles and practices to ...
Open-source refers to the practice of making source code freely available to the public, allowing anyone to view, modify and distribute the code. In computer science and software development, open ...
Want to have the freedom to choose from the full range of Computer Science electives and to select the individual classes that are of greatest interest to you? The General Program option may be just ...
The waterfall method, rapid application, and more recently agile methods are all popular methodologies in software development. This guide explores their structures, advantages and limitations.
platform helps you easily collect, store, access, share and use your scientific Thermo Fisher Scientific is the world leader in serving science. They provide cutting-edge technologies, innovative ...
The Department of Computer Science and Software Engineering has dedicated faculty that allow us to provide numerous research opportunities for undergraduates and graduates. Students can get involved ...